Legacy Fernvale exports stamped all rows in the server's local timezone, which caused off-by-one-day totals for tenants in eastern regions. The new exporter, Ledgerline, normalizes everything to UTC at write time and applies the tenant's display timezone only at render. Before enabling Ledgerline for a tenant, confirm their locale record has an explicit timezone; blank values fall back to UTC silently, which surprises people. Once verified, apply the exporter settings shown in the configuration block below.

settings of tafop-bajeg:
BRIATH_LOG_LEVEL=error
BRIATH_METRICS_HOST=metrics.briath.tolvaqlabs.corp
BRIATH_POOL_SIZE=16

Heads up: if the Lintrock baseline file in the Quarrow repo drifts from main, CI fails with a "stale baseline" error even when the code is fine. Quick fix is to regenerate the baseline on a clean checkout and re-push. If a customer build is blocked, confirm the failing run matches the token below before escalating.

build token for yadug-yagag: htk21_c863c33eb8b82c0c9c152

## Building Access — Spares Room (Hullbrook Annex)

Contractors: the spare hardware room is down the east corridor on the ground floor, third door on the left. Sign in at the front desk first and grab a visitor lanyard. Anything you take out, jot it in the blue logbook — yes, even the little stuff. The door self-locks, so don't wedge it. To get in, punch in the code below.

staff pass of hagug-taguf = bdg-HJ-9